Cause or effect? The spatial organization of pathogens and the gut microbiota in disease
26 Mar 2021
Abstract excerpt
The human gut hosts a dense and diverse microbial community, spatially organized in multiple scales of structure. Here, we review how microbial organization differs between health and disease. We describe how changes in spatial organization may induce alterations in gut homeostasis, concluding with a future outlook to reveal causality.
